Exely offers 29 unique features, including mobile responsiveness, multi-room bookings, multi-currency support, automated reporting, and integrations with major OTAs like Booking.com and TripAdvisor. Its feature set caters directly to hotel operations and revenue growth.

thebuking does not list any features, making it impossible to compare or assess. Given the range and depth of Exely’s features, the edge clearly goes to Exely.

Exely integrates with eight verified partners, including Hotellab, Oracle Hospitality, IDeaS, and Mews, enabling smooth data flow across systems. It also supports major payment gateways like PayPal, Stripe, and PayU, facilitating seamless booking transactions.

thebuking offers no verified integrations or partner data, limiting its immediate appeal. Exely’s extensive integration options give it a significant edge.

How Does HTR Evaluate and Rank Exely Booking Engine and thebuking?

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. Exely has an HT Score of 93 and thebuking has 0. Here is how the score is calculated.

Criteria Group Weight What It Measures
Customer Ratings & Reviews

How highly do users recommend this product?

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ories

The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ias.

Partner Ecosystem

How highly do tech partners recommend this company?

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ality

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ack.

Customer Centricity

How customer-centric is this organization?

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ness

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features.

Reach, Staying Power & Resources

How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ing?

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score

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ity.

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
